n = int(input('n = ')) a = int(input('a = ')) sum = 0 total = 0 for i in range(n): sum += (10 ** i) total += sum * a print(total) #假设2 2 10的0次方×2+10的一次方x2
#题目:一个数如果恰好等于它的因子之和,这个数就称为"完数"。 #例如61+2+3.编程找出1000以内的所有完数。 #!/usr/bin/python3
list2 [] for x in range(1, 1001): list1 [] for i in range(1, int(x / 2) 1): if x…
#题目:有一分数序列:2/1,3/2,5/3,8/5,13/8,21/13…求出这个数列的前20项之和。
#!/usr/bin/python
-- coding: UTF-8 --
a 2.0 b 1.0 s 0 for n in range(1,21): s a / b t a a a b b…
#题目:利用递归函数调用方式,将所输入的5个字符,以相反顺序打印出来。 #函数赋值两个变量 def output(s,l): if l0: return print (s[l-1]) output(s,l-1)
s input(‘Input a string:’) l len(s) output(s,l)